Go to ForumNotebooks, also known as mobile computers or laptops, serve as versatile personal computing devices designed for portability and productivity. They integrate all components of a computer, including the display, keyboard, and processing unit, into a compact, foldable form factor. Users rely on notebooks for a wide array of tasks, from professional work and academic studies to creative endeavors and entertainment. Their ability to operate on battery power allows for computing on the go, making them indispensable tools for individuals who require flexibility in their work or leisure activities.
The diverse landscape of notebooks includes several specialized subtypes. Convertible laptops offer the flexibility of transforming between a traditional laptop and a tablet, often featuring touchscreens and stylus support. Business laptops prioritize security, durability, and connectivity features tailored for professional environments. Gaming laptops are engineered with powerful processors and dedicated graphics cards to handle demanding video games. Multimedia laptops strike a balance between performance and display quality, ideal for content consumption and creation. The emerging category of AI laptops incorporates specialized hardware for accelerating artificial intelligence workloads, enhancing performance in tasks like image recognition and natural language processing.
